Xiaohongshu ROI Calculation Guide: Measure Campaign Performance
Date Published
The #1 question every brand asks: "Is Xiaohongshu actually driving revenue?"While many platforms offer vanity metrics (likes, followers), smart marketers demand measurable ROI tied directly to business outcomes.
The challenge? Xiaohongshu's path to purchase is non-linear. Users discover products on XHS, research on Tmall, buy on JD, or purchase in-store weeks later. Traditional last-click attribution fails to capture this complexity.
This guide reveals proven ROI calculation methods that account for Xiaohongshu's unique buyer journey—from direct e-commerce sales to brand lift and long-term customer value.
ROI Reality Check:Average Xiaohongshu campaign ROI: 200-400% for awareness, 400-800% for conversion. Top performers hit 1,000%+ ROI. If your ROI <150%, you're likely miscalculating attribution or missing optimization opportunities.
Why Traditional ROI Formulas Fail on Xiaohongshu
Standard ROI formula: (Revenue - Cost) ÷ Cost × 100
This works for Google Ads (click → landing page → purchase). It breaks for Xiaohongshu because:
- Multi-Platform Journey:Users discover on XHS, buy on Tmall/JD/WeChat/offline
- Long Purchase Cycles:Average consideration window: 7-30 days (vs. <24 hours for search ads)
- Brand-Building Value:XHS drives brand awareness that manifests as direct/organic traffic later
- Influencer Attribution:KOL posts generate sustained traffic for months, not just days
Solution: Usemulti-touch attribution modelsandincrementality testinginstead of last-click attribution.
The Xiaohongshu ROI Formula (Enhanced)
ROI = [(Direct Revenue + Attributed Revenue + Brand Lift Value) - Total Campaign Cost] ÷ Total Campaign Cost × 100
Where:
- Direct Revenue:Sales via XHS Shop product tags or tracked links
- Attributed Revenue:Sales on Tmall/JD using unique discount codes, UTM tracking, or survey attribution
- Brand Lift Value:Follower growth, search volume increases, and engagement improvements (monetize using LTV or CPA benchmarks)
- Total Campaign Cost:Content production + KOL fees + ad spend + platform fees
3 Attribution Models for Xiaohongshu
Model 1: Direct Attribution (Most Conservative)
What it measures:Only sales directly trackable to Xiaohongshu.
How to track:
- XHS Shop sales with product tags
- Unique discount codes (e.g., "XHS20" for 20% off)
- UTM-tracked links to Tmall/JD (xiaohongshu.com?utm_source=xhs)
Pros:Clean, undisputable data. Easy to calculate.
Cons:Undervalues Xiaohongshu's true impact by 40-60%.
Model 2: Multi-Touch Attribution (Balanced Approach)
What it measures:Revenue from all touchpoints where Xiaohongshu played a role.
How to track:
- Post-purchase surveys: "How did you first hear about us?" (Xiaohongshu option)
- Branded search volume spikes on Tmall/Baidu after XHS campaigns
- New customer acquisition rate during campaign period vs. baseline
- Cross-device tracking via WeChat Mini Program → XHS pixel
Pros:More accurate picture of XHS influence.
Cons:Requires survey infrastructure and analytics tools.
Model 3: Incrementality Testing (Most Accurate)
What it measures:Actual lift in sales caused by Xiaohongshu campaigns.
How to track:
- A/B test: Run XHS campaign in Beijing, withhold in Shanghai (similar markets)
- Compare sales growth in test market vs. control market
- Attribute the difference to Xiaohongshu
Pros:Proves causation, not just correlation.
Cons:Requires large budgets (¥100K+) and statistical rigor.
Key Metrics to Track (Beyond Revenue)
MetricWhat It MeasuresGood BenchmarkEngagement RateContent quality & audience relevance8-15% (micro KOLs), 3-7% (macro KOLs)CTR to E-commercePurchase intent8-15% for product-tagged postsConversion RateSales efficiency8-15% (XHS Shop), 4-8% (external links)Cost Per AcquisitionCustomer acquisition efficiency¥50-200 (varies by industry)Customer Lifetime ValueLong-term revenue per customer5-10x CPA for sustainable growthBrand Search LiftBrand awareness impact20-50% increase during campaigns
Essential Tracking Metrics for Each Campaign Type
Awareness Campaigns:
- Impressions (目标: 500K-2M)
- Engagement rate (目标: 5-10%)
- Follower growth (目标: +2,000-10,000)
- Branded search volume (目标: +30-50%)
Consideration Campaigns:
- Post saves (目标: 8-12% save rate)
- Profile visits (目标: 15-25% of viewers)
- Content shares (目标: 2-5% of engagers)
- Product page views (目标: 10-20% CTR)
Conversion Campaigns:
- Product tag clicks (目标: 8-15%)
- E-commerce conversions (目标: 8-15%)
- Revenue per post (目标: 5-15x KOL cost)
- Customer acquisition cost (目标: <¥200)
How to Calculate Brand Lift Value
Problem: Not all Xiaohongshu value is immediate revenue. How do you monetize awareness?
Method 1: Follower Growth Valuation
Formula:New Followers × Average LTV × Conversion Rate
Example:
- Campaign gains 5,000 new followers
- Your average customer LTV: ¥800
- Follower-to-customer conversion rate: 2% (industry avg)
- Brand Lift Value:5,000 × ¥800 × 0.02 = ¥80,000
Method 2: Organic Search Lift Valuation
Formula:Increased Search Volume × Google Ads CPC Equivalent
Example:
- Branded searches increased by 10,000/month on Baidu/Tmall after XHS campaign
- Google Ads CPC for same keywords: ¥8/click
- Brand Lift Value:10,000 × ¥8 = ¥80,000/month saved on paid search
Method 3: Engagement Value Benchmarking
Formula:Total Engagements × Industry CPE (Cost Per Engagement)
Example:
- Campaign generates 50,000 engagements (likes, comments, saves)
- Industry CPE benchmark: ¥1.50/engagement
- Brand Lift Value:50,000 × ¥1.50 = ¥75,000 equivalent media value
Industry ROI Benchmarks (2025)
Beauty & Skincare:
- Awareness campaigns: 250-400% ROI
- Conversion campaigns: 500-900% ROI
- Top performers: 1,200%+ ROI
Fashion & Apparel:
- Awareness campaigns: 200-350% ROI
- Conversion campaigns: 400-700% ROI
- Top performers: 1,000%+ ROI
Food & Beverage:
- Awareness campaigns: 180-300% ROI
- Conversion campaigns: 350-600% ROI
- Top performers: 800%+ ROI
Lifestyle & Home:
- Awareness campaigns: 200-350% ROI
- Conversion campaigns: 400-750% ROI
- Top performers: 1,100%+ ROI
Step-by-Step ROI Calculation Example
Campaign Setup:
- Skincare brand launches new serum on Xiaohongshu
- KOL partnerships: 10 micro KOLs (¥3,000 each) = ¥30,000
- Content production: ¥10,000
- XHS Shop setup/maintenance: ¥5,000
- Total Cost:¥45,000
Results After 30 Days:
- Direct Revenue:¥180,000 (XHS Shop sales via product tags)
- Attributed Revenue:¥60,000 (Tmall sales with "XHS20" discount code)
- Brand Lift Value:¥40,000 (3,000 new followers × ¥800 LTV × 2% conversion)
- Total Value Generated:¥280,000
ROI Calculation:
ROI = (¥280,000 - ¥45,000) ÷ ¥45,000 × 100 = 522%
Translation:For every ¥1 spent, the brand earned ¥5.22 back—a 522% return.
Common ROI Calculation Mistakes
Mistake 1: Ignoring Multi-Touch AttributionFix: Track discount codes, surveys, and branded search lift—not just direct sales.
Mistake 2: Short Measurement Windows (7 days)Fix: Measure ROI at 30, 60, and 90 days. XHS campaigns have long tails.
Mistake 3: Forgetting Hidden CostsFix: Include content production, product gifting, platform fees, and internal labor.
Mistake 4: Comparing XHS to Performance Channels (Google Ads)Fix: XHS is hybrid awareness + conversion. Compare to Instagram/TikTok, not search ads.
Mistake 5: No Baseline ComparisonFix: Track sales for 30 days BEFORE campaign to establish baseline growth.
Frequently Asked Questions
What is a good ROI for Xiaohongshu campaigns? +Awareness campaigns: 150-300% ROI (focus on reach, engagement). Conversion campaigns: 300-600%+ ROI (direct sales via e-commerce links). Top performers achieve 800-1,200% ROI. If ROI <100%, adjust targeting, content quality, or KOL selection. Calculate: (Revenue - Total Cost) ÷ Total Cost × 100.How do I track sales from Xiaohongshu if users buy on other platforms? +Use multi-touch attribution: (1) UTM tracking on external links, (2) Unique discount codes for XHS campaigns, (3) Post-purchase surveys asking "Where did you hear about us?", (4) Branded search volume spikes on Tmall/JD after XHS campaigns, (5) Cross-platform pixel tracking (WeChat Mini Program → Xiaohongshu). Expect 30-50% of XHS-driven sales to happen off-platform.Should I measure ROI immediately or wait 30 days? +Track both: Immediate ROI (24-48 hours) measures direct response. 30-day ROI captures delayed conversions—users often save posts and purchase later. For brand awareness campaigns, measure 60-90 day impact on search volume, follower growth, and organic mention increases.What if my Xiaohongshu campaign doesn't drive direct sales? +Measure brand-lift metrics: (1) Follower growth rate, (2) Branded search volume increase, (3) Engagement rate improvements, (4) Mentions/UGC generation, (5) Share of voice vs. competitors. Assign monetary value using Customer Lifetime Value (LTV) or cost-per-acquisition (CPA) benchmarks from other channels.
Related Articles
E-commerce Integration GuideTurn Xiaohongshu content into direct sales with optimized product pages.KOL Vetting GuideFind authentic KOLs who deliver measurable ROI.10 Algorithm SecretsMaximize organic reach to improve campaign cost-efficiency.